Transaction 17997386ecb3a63461440c38658457ec135681c1117008486cd719dac4f43ee5
1 Input
1 Output
-
17997386ecb3a63461440c38658457ec135681c1117008486cd719dac4f43ee5:0
- value
- 437715
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5513cca36c554f4cc6535ff134c0b151dfdf98b4 OP_EQUAL
- address
- 39Ss5XuFTTqyNLMD4fEdWUTqYsW4dgLcba